1. LG Dishwashing Machine Won't Start
If your LG dish washer won't start, adhere to these actions:

Inspect the power connection. Guarantee the dishwasher is plugged in and the circuit breaker isn't stumbled.
Ensure the door is correctly locked. If the LG dish washer door won't close, inspect the lock for damages or debris.
Reset your dishwasher. Turn off the power for a couple of mins and after that turn it back on. A LG dish washer reset can usually settle small issues.
2. LG Dish Washer Not Draining Pipes
One of one of the most typical problems is a dishwasher not draining pipes appropriately. Here's just how to fix it:

Tidy the filter: A stopped up filter can avoid water from draining. Get rid of and rinse it under running water.
Examine the drainpipe hose pipe: Ensure the pipe is not kinked or blocked.
Inspect the pump: If your LG dishwashing machine pump repair work is required, check for food fragments or debris stuck in the pump.

4. LG Dish Washer Beeping and Flashing Lighting
If your LG dishwashing machine warning constantly or showing LG dish washer flashing lights, comply with these actions:

Check for a mistake code. A continual beep frequently indicates a trouble.
Ensure the dishwashing machine isn't strained. Too many dishes can trigger efficiency issues.
Reset the dishwashing machine by disconnecting it for a few minutes.
5. LG Dishwashing Machine Water Leakage
A LG dish washer water leak can be aggravating. Right here's just how to repair it:

Examine the door seal: If it's used or split, change it.
Check the spray arms: Misaligned or clogged spray arms can trigger leakages.
Try to find a damaged inlet valve: A leaking inlet shutoff may need to be changed.
6. LG Dishwasher Won't Dry Dishes
If your LG dish washer will not dry out recipes, here's what to do:

Use rinse aid: This assists water evaporate much faster.
Check the heating element: A damaged component won't dry dishes properly.
Open the door after the cycle: Letting heavy steam getaway accelerate drying.
7. LG Dish Washer Will Not Loaded With Water
When your LG dish washer will not loaded with water, attempt these actions:

See to it the water is activated.
Evaluate the water inlet shutoff for clogs.
Look for a stopped up filter or spray arm.
